The Jones Graduate and Virani Undergraduate School of Business at Rice University invites applications for a tenure-track position in the area of accounting. The appointment will be made at the rank of
Assistant Professor of Accounting
and will begin on July 1, 2026. The successful candidate is expected to produce high-quality research in accounting that results in publications in top journals in the field and to effectively teach Undergraduate, MBA, and Ph.D. courses in accounting (and/or related fields). Applicants should also have a commitment to promoting a diverse and inclusive academic community.
Responsibilities
Develop and publish high-quality research in accounting leading to publication in top journals.
Teach Undergraduate, MBA, and Ph.D. courses in accounting (and/or related fields).
Contribute to a diverse and inclusive academic community.
Qualifications
Applicants must have completed all requirements for a Ph.D. in accounting or a related field by July 1 of the year employment commences.
Experienced candidates may be considered for
Assistant Professor ; indicate rank in the cover letter if applying as an experienced candidate.
Application Procedure The application deadline is November 1, 2025, but applications will be accepted until the search is closed. Applicants should apply at
https://apply.interfolio.com/172729 . Applications must include:
a cover letter,
a curriculum vitae,
research statement,
teaching statement and copies of any teaching evaluations,
job market paper,
any other research studies,
three letters of recommendation (provide information for three references who will be automatically contacted for letters of recommendation).
